Yardi is a property management and real estate investment software vendor serving multifamily, commercial, and specialized housing segments. The hiring mix is heavily weighted toward support (40 roles) relative to engineering (7), reflecting a mature, customer-success-focused business model rather than a product-velocity play. Active projects cluster around client implementation, training, and operational automation — indicating the business is scaling existing customers and geographic footprint rather than shipping new product categories.
Yardi develops on-premises and cloud-based property management and real estate investment software for portfolios spanning multifamily, single-family, commercial office, industrial, retail, and government housing. The platform handles accounting, operations, and investment analytics across customer segments ranging from individual property operators to large institutional portfolios. Founded in 1984 and headquartered in Santa Barbara, California, Yardi employs 10,000+ staff across 40+ offices worldwide, with hiring activity spread across support, sales, and technical roles in nine countries.
Yardi's core stack includes SQL Server and Oracle for databases, Microsoft Office suite (Outlook, Excel, Word, Teams, SharePoint, 365) for productivity, and AWS/Azure/GCP for cloud infrastructure. Frontend development uses React, TypeScript, and Node.js. The stack shows minimal movement — no active adoptions or replacements listed — consistent with a stable, established product.
